There are several factors that come into play when discussing CS2 pattern IDs. First, it’s crucial to recognize that each skin has unique characteristics that set it apart, including its design, color scheme, and overall rarity. To get a deeper understanding, players should familiarize themselves with the concept of float values, which determine the wear of a skin. Here’s a quick summary of what you need to know:
- Pattern ID: Unique identifier for each skin.
- Float Value: Affects the wear and appearance of the skin.
- Rarity: Determines how rare a particular skin is and its market value.

Decoding the Mystique: How CS2 Pattern IDs Influence Weapon Value
In the world of CS2, understanding the significance of Pattern IDs is crucial for players and collectors alike. Each weapon skin comes with its unique Pattern ID, which not only determines the appearance of the skin but also plays a pivotal role in influencing its market value. For instance, certain patterns are more sought after due to their aesthetic appeal or rarity, often setting trends and driving prices upward. This mystique surrounding the Pattern IDs creates a fascinating dynamic in the marketplace, where enthusiasts are constantly on the lookout for the most desirable skins.
Moreover, as the CS2 community continues to grow, understanding how Pattern IDs affect weapon value can empower players to make informed decisions. Collectors often pay a premium for skins with rare patterns, while common patterns may yield less excitement and lower prices. The fluctuating demand for specific patterns highlights the importance of actively engaging with the community and keeping track of trends.
